- Revert "Fix integration test flake on TestFilter and TestPostFilter"
This reverts commit 94fc18c2dc.
- Relax checking logic on expected Filter/PostFilter counters.
- Move "ForgetPod" after "RunReservePluginsUnreserve", so that the cache would hold the pod to
avoid it's being retried simutaneously until Unreserve is completed.
- Move "assume" ahead of "RunReservePluginsReserve". This is based on the fact that "ForgetPod" is
the last step of failure path, so "assume" should be reversly treated as the first step. The
current failure path is like this:
assume -> reserve -> unreserve -> forgetPod -> recordingFailure
- Make subtests of TestReservePluginUnreserve stateless

There's currently no way to know whether an error is for SCTP or
UDP, for example:
Jul 24 09:55:54.469: INFO: netserver-0[e2e-nettest-3476].container[webserver].log
2020/07/24 09:53:52 Started UDP server
2020/07/24 09:53:52 Error occurred. error:protocol not supported
In this case the "Error occurred. error:protocol not supported" is
actually for the SCTP socket. Make that more apparent.
This adjusts tests that were waiting for Pods to be ready to instead
just wait for them to have IPs assigned to them. This relies on the
associated publishNotReadyAddresses field on Services. Additionally this
increases the the length of time we'll wait for EndpointSlices to be garbage
collected from 12s to 30s. Finally, this adds additional logging to
ExpectNoError calls so it's easier to understand where and why a test
failed.
